Signs It May Be Time Purchase Water Heater Repair Service

Recognizing when it’s time to purchase a water heater repair service is essential for maintaining a steady supply of hot water in your home. Ignoring early signs of trouble can lead to more significant issues and costly repairs down the line. Here are some key indicators that it may be time to call a professional for water heater repair.


Video Source

One of the most common signs is inconsistent water temperature. If your water heater struggles to maintain a consistent temperature or takes longer than usual to heat water, it may need repair. This could be due to a malfunctioning thermostat or sediment buildup in the tank.

Strange noises coming from the water heater, such as rumbling, popping, or banging, are also red flags. These sounds often indicate sediment buildup or a failing heating element, both of which require professional attention.

Discolored or foul-smelling water is another indicator. Rusty or murky water suggests corrosion inside the tank, while a sulfur-like smell points to bacterial growth. Both issues warrant immediate water heater maintenance.

Leaks around the water heater are a clear sign of trouble. Even minor leaks can lead to significant water damage and should be addressed promptly.

In conclusion, if you notice inconsistent water temperatures, strange noises, discolored water, or leaks, it’s time to consider water heater repair. Timely intervention can prevent more extensive damage and ensure a reliable supply of hot water.
